Dr. Marwan has received several awards in recognition of his academic excellence and leadership. He was awarded the Best Paper Award at the IEEE UPCON 2019 (International Conference on Electrical, Electronics and Computer Engineering) hosted by Aligarh Muslim University in collaboration with The Ohio State University and NPTI, India. In 2021, he was recognized with a Certificate of Appreciation from the Consulate General of Yemen in Mumbai for his dedication and services to Yemeni students abroad. His leadership roles as President of the Academic Engineering Forum and the Academic Committee of Yemeni Students reflect his commitment to educational and professional development. Through his role as coordinator for volunteer training programs in India, he has helped mentor and guide over 150 Yemeni students across various scientific disciplines. Zhenyi Liu possesses strong research skills focused on underwater optical imaging. His expertise lies in developing and optimizing imaging technologies that enhance visibility and data quality in underwater environments, which presents unique challenges due to light absorption and scattering. Liu demonstrates proficiency in advanced imaging techniques, including the application of optical filters and high-resolution sensors to improve image clarity. His research involves rigorous experimentation and data analysis to address technical issues and improve the performance of underwater imaging systems.
